Five Methods to Purchase ETH This Spring: From Centralized Exchanges to Aggregated Platforms

Centralized Exchanges

Platforms such as Binance, Coinbase, Kraken, and OKX let users buy ETH via bank transfers, cards, or existing crypto. After registering and completing KYC, funds are deposited and purchased on a spot market. These exchanges offer deep liquidity and familiar tools but hold assets custodially until withdrawal.

Instant Swaps and Aggregators

Instant swap services convert one crypto to ETH directly from a wallet, requiring no account or trading charts. Aggregators like SwapSpace pull rates from many providers, showing multiple offers, KYC details, and execution times. They enable non‑custodial purchases and rate comparison, though large trades may need broader liquidity.

Fiat On‑Ramp Providers

On‑ramp services allow buying ETH with debit/credit cards, bank transfers, or mobile payments, delivering tokens straight to a wallet. This method is simple and popular for newcomers but usually carries higher fees than spot market trades. It eliminates the need for a trading interface.

Decentralized Exchanges and Choosing a Method

DEXs such as Uniswap let users swap stablecoins or wrapped tokens for ETH using a Web3 wallet, providing permission‑less, non‑custodial swaps. Gas costs can be high during network congestion. Selecting a route depends on priorities: liquidity, simplicity, price transparency, fiat convenience, or on‑chain control.
